Summary
Cisco has introduced two small, open AI models, Antares-350M and Antares-1B, designed for cybersecurity to detect software vulnerabilities efficiently and cost-effectively. These models claim to outperform larger AI models like GPT-5.5 in terms of speed and cost, with the ability to scan 500 code repositories in 15 minutes for under a dollar, compared to over $100 and five hours for GPT-5.5.
